Output 6a883158577f61007428f7c026ed4e5eb0577e519fad004fc35a74985278d0ee:1

value
18368445
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bff1cc72948658d022bd56a49adbe40dba575a09 OP_EQUALVERIFY OP_CHECKSIG
address
1JVuj6wnZdfwyxJ7e73efXSqP9LfA6P5Fh
transaction
6a883158577f61007428f7c026ed4e5eb0577e519fad004fc35a74985278d0ee
spent
true